Based on the lectures of the Swiss botanist Candolle, this two-volume guide to the basics of botany by Jane Haldimand Marcet (1769–1858) first appeared in 1829. Volume 1 deals with plant form, presenting the facts in the form of conversations between two students and their teacher.
